Police: Officer hit, shots fired during Margate street takeover incident

Officer struck by driver during Margate street takeover investigation; suspect flees

MARGATE, Fla. — Margate police are investigating after an officer was struck by a driver overnight while responding to reports of a street takeover early Sunday morning.

It happened near Banks Road and Northwest 29th Street.

Police say the officer fired toward the car as the driver came at them. It’s unclear if the vehicle or anyone inside was hit.

The driver fled the scene. The officer was taken to the hospital, but is expected to recover.
